Haparanda vs Otavalo Climate & Distance Between

Ecuador flag
  • The distance between Haparanda, Sweden and Otavalo, Ecuador is approximately 10,545 km or 6,553 mi.
  • To reach Haparanda in this distance one would set out from Otavalo bearing 23.7°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Haparanda bearing 101.4° or ESE .
  • Haparanda has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c) whereas Otavalo has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b).
  • Haparanda is in or near the boreal moist forest biome whereas Otavalo is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ome.
  • The average temperature is 13.4 °C (24.1°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 27 °C (48.6°F) more in Haparanda.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 257.6 mm (10.1 in) less which is equivalent to 257.6 l/m² (6.32 US gal/ft²) or 2,576,000 l/ha (275,391 US gal/ac) less. About 2/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 50.4° lower in Haparanda than in Otavalo.
